Heim  >  Artikel  >  Was ist ein Float-Zeiger?

Was ist ein Float-Zeiger?

小老鼠
小老鼠Original
2023-10-13 16:05:321699Durchsuche

Float-Zeiger ist ein spezieller Zeigertyp, der zum Speichern und Bearbeiten von Gleitkommadaten verwendet wird. Ein Zeiger ist eine Variable, die eine Speicheradresse speichert, die auf im Speicher des Computers gespeicherte Daten verweist. Mithilfe eines Zeigers kann direkt auf die Daten im Speicher zugegriffen und diese manipuliert werden, ohne die Variable selbst zu verwenden. In den Programmiersprachen C und C++ wird der Gleitkommazeiger verwendet, um auf eine Variable oder ein Array vom Typ Gleitkomma zu zeigen. Er kann zum Ausführen verschiedener Operationen verwendet werden, z. B. zum Lesen, Schreiben und Ändern des Werts von Gleitkommazahlen Zeiger können Sie Speicherplatz sparen und Daten effizienter verarbeiten.

Was ist ein Float-Zeiger?

Das Betriebssystem dieses Tutorials: Windows 10-System, Dell G3-Computer.

Float-Zeiger ist ein spezieller Zeigertyp, der zum Speichern und Bearbeiten von Gleitkommadaten verwendet wird. Ein Zeiger ist eine Variable, die eine Speicheradresse speichert, die auf im Speicher des Computers gespeicherte Daten verweist. Durch die Verwendung von Zeigern können wir direkt auf Daten im Speicher zugreifen und diese bearbeiten, ohne die Variablen selbst zu verwenden.

In den Programmiersprachen C und C++ werden Gleitkommazeiger verwendet, um auf Variablen oder Arrays vom Gleitkommatyp zu zeigen. Es kann zum Ausführen verschiedener Operationen wie Lesen, Schreiben und Ändern des Werts von Gleitkommazahlen verwendet werden. Durch die Verwendung von Zeigern können wir Speicherplatz sparen und große Mengen an Gleitkommadaten effizienter verarbeiten.

Um eine Float-Zeigervariable zu deklarieren, können wir die folgende Syntax verwenden:

float *ptr;

Dadurch wird eine Zeigervariable namens ptr deklariert, die auf einen Wert vom Typ Float zeigen kann. Um einen Zeiger auf eine bestimmte Gleitkommavariable zu verweisen, können wir die folgende Syntax verwenden:

float num = 3.14;
ptr = #

In diesem Beispiel deklarieren wir zunächst eine Gleitkommavariable mit dem Namen num und initialisieren sie auf 3.14. Dann setzen wir den PTR-Zeiger auf die Adresse der Num-Variablen. Jetzt zeigt der ptr-Zeiger auf die Variable num und kann verwendet werden, um auf den Wert von num zuzugreifen und ihn zu ändern.

Um auf den Wert zuzugreifen, auf den der Zeiger zeigt, können wir die folgende Syntax verwenden:

float value = *ptr;

Dadurch wird der Wert von der Adresse abgerufen, auf die der PTR-Zeiger zeigt, und in der Wertvariablen gespeichert. Jetzt können wir die Wertvariable verwenden, um den Gleitkommawert zu manipulieren, auf den der PTR-Zeiger zeigt.

Der Gleitkommazeiger kann nicht nur auf eine einzelne Gleitkommavariable zeigen, sondern auch auf ein Array von Gleitkommazahlen. Ein Array ist eine Sammlung von Variablen desselben Typs, und auf die Elemente im Array kann mithilfe von Zeigern zugegriffen und diese manipuliert werden.

Um einen Zeiger auf ein Array von Floats zu deklarieren, können wir die folgende Syntax verwenden:

float arr[5] = {1.2, 3.4, 5.6, 7.8, 9.0};
float *ptr = arr;

In diesem Beispiel deklarieren wir zunächst ein Array von Floats mit dem Namen arr und initialisieren es als Array von 5 Elementen. Anschließend setzen wir den ptr-Zeiger auf die Adresse des ersten Elements des arr-Arrays. Jetzt zeigt der ptr-Zeiger auf das Array arr und kann zum Zugriff auf die Elemente im Array und zum Ändern dieser Elemente verwendet werden.

Um auf ein bestimmtes Element im Array zuzugreifen, können wir die folgende Syntax verwenden:

float value = *(ptr + index);

Dadurch wird der Wert des Elements abgerufen, das dem Index aus der Adresse entspricht, auf die verwiesen wird den PTR-Zeiger und speichern Sie ihn in der Wertvariablen. Jetzt können wir die Wertvariable verwenden, um bestimmte Elemente im Array zu bearbeiten.

Zusammenfassend ist ein Gleitkommazeiger ein spezieller Zeiger, der zum Speichern und Bearbeiten von Gleitkommadaten verwendet wird. Es kann verwendet werden, um auf eine einzelne Gleitkommavariable oder ein Array von Gleitkommazahlen zu zeigen, und kann zum Ausführen verschiedener Vorgänge wie Lesen, Schreiben und Ändern des Werts einer Gleitkommazahl verwendet werden. Durch die Verwendung von Zeigern können wir Gleitkommadaten effizienter verarbeiten und Speicherplatz sparen.

Das obige ist der detaillierte Inhalt vonWas ist ein Float-Zeiger?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Stellungnahme:
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n